The Sen Trang Huong Giang Chess Tournament was a great success with sponsorship from VILACO.
On 24/09/2017 (the 5th day of the 8th lunar month, year of the Rooster), the 2017 SEN TRANG HUONG GIANG Chess Tournament was held at the Lieu Quan Buddhist Cultural Centre – 15A Le Loi – Hue. Organised by the Thua Thien Hue Buddhist Youth Family Guidance Committee for the junior division, it aimed to give junior members from Buddhist Youth Families across the province a place to meet, build friendships and sharpen their minds.

Also present were benefactors, the leadership boards of the Buddhist Youth Families with members taking part, and 254 competitors from the junior divisions of 30 Buddhist Youth Family units across the province.

The 2017 Sen Trang Huong Giang Chess Tournament, organised by the Thua Thien Hue Buddhist Youth Family Guidance Committee, drew 254 competitors from 30 Buddhist Youth Family units across 5 districts, towns and cities: Huong Tra town, Huong Thuy town, Phu Vang district, Quang Dien district and Hue city. The players competed over 5 rounds of the Swiss system in two age groups, U10 and U14, with points counting towards 12 individual titles for boys and girls and a team title.
